SAS数据分析:处理和挖掘大规模数据

绮梦之旅 2023-04-06 ⋅ 22 阅读

在当今数据驱动的世界中,处理和分析大规模数据已成为企业和组织取得成功的关键。对于数据科学家和分析师来说,使用强大的工具来处理和挖掘数据变得越来越重要。SAS(统计分析系统)是一种流行的数据分析软件,因其功能强大和卓越性能而备受推崇。

什么是SAS?

SAS是一种全面的数据分析工具,它提供了广泛的功能,包括数据准备、数据挖掘、统计分析和可视化等。SAS是一种命令式语言,使用简洁的语法和强大的数据处理能力,可以处理包括结构化数据、半结构化数据和非结构化数据在内的各种类型的数据。SAS还提供了丰富的数据整合和数据清洗功能,可以帮助用户从多个源中合并和清洗数据。

SAS处理大规模数据的能力

SAS有着出色的处理大规模数据的能力,可以处理数千万行数据和数百个变量,并具备出色的性能。以下是一些关键功能和特点:

数据管理

SAS提供了强大的数据管理功能,包括数据整合、数据转换、数据清洗和数据验证等。它可以从各种数据源导入数据,并在数据预处理过程中进行变量选择、缺失值处理和异常值处理等操作。SAS还支持灵活的数据转换和处理功能,可以进行数据重编码、分割、合并和排序等操作。

数据挖掘

SAS提供了广泛的数据挖掘功能,可以用于发现数据中的模式、关联和趋势等。它包括了各种统计模型、机器学习算法和人工智能技术,如回归分析、聚类分析、关联规则、决策树和神经网络等。这些功能可以帮助用户在大规模数据集中发现有意义的信息,并用于预测、优化和决策等方面。

并行计算

在处理大规模数据时,性能是一个重要的考虑因素。SAS提供了并行计算的功能,可以充分利用多核处理器和分布式计算环境的优势来加速数据处理。这种并行计算的能力可以显著提高处理大规模数据的效率和速度。

可视化

SAS还提供了丰富的可视化功能,可以帮助用户更好地理解和解释数据。它支持各种图表类型和交互式可视化工具,如柱状图、折线图、散点图和地图等。用户可以轻松地创建、自定义和共享可视化报表,以便更好地呈现和传达分析结果。

如何学习和使用SAS?

学习和使用SAS需要一定的时间和精力,但它的收益是巨大的。以下是一些学习和使用SAS的建议:

  1. 官方文档和教程:SAS官方网站提供了丰富的文档和教程,包括基本概念、语法指南和案例研究等。这些资源可以帮助初学者快速入门,并提供在实际场景中使用SAS的指导。

  2. 在线培训和课程:有许多在线培训和课程可以帮助您学习和掌握SAS。这些课程通常包括视频教程、实践项目和证书考试等,可以提供结构化的学习路径和练习机会。

  3. 社区和论坛:加入SAS的社区和论坛可以与其他用户交流和分享经验。这些社区通常有活跃的用户和专家,可以为您提供答疑解惑,并帮助您解决在使用SAS过程中遇到的问题。

  4. 实践项目:通过实际项目的实践,可以更好地掌握SAS的应用。尝试使用SAS处理和挖掘真实的数据集,如企业销售数据或市场调研数据等。这样的实践项目可以帮助您将理论知识应用到实际场景中,提高您的技能和经验。

总结

SAS是一种功能强大的数据分析工具,可以帮助用户处理和挖掘大规模数据。它提供了广泛的数据管理、数据挖掘和可视化功能,具备出色的性能和并行计算能力。学习和使用SAS需要一定的时间和精力,但通过学习官方文档、参加在线培训和实践项目等,您可以掌握SAS并从中受益匪浅。开始使用SAS,并将其用于处理和挖掘大规模数据,为您的业务和决策提供更准确、更有洞察力的分析结果。

参考资料:

  • https://www.sas.com/
  • https://documentation.sas.com/

全部评论: 0

    我有话说: